Journalist claims PL club would happily drive star to Tottenham or Chelsea

Journalist Dean Jones has claimed that Newcastle United would be happy to sell rumoured Tottenham target Allan Saint-Maximin this summer.

Despite making six new signings so far this window, Tottenham continue to be on the lookout for opportunities to strengthen in attacking midfield, in the forward areas and at centre-back, according to Football.London’s Alasdair Gold.

The Northern Echo reported last week that Newcastle are ‘bracing themselves’ for an enquiry from Spurs and Chelsea for Saint-Maximin.

The report explained that the Magpies would face a tough decision if one of the two London clubs tabled an offer as they need to raise funds to pursue their transfer targets this summer. It was asserted that Eddie Howe’s men valued the Frenchman at around £40m.

Jones has now stated that the Magpies are actively looking for a buyer for the 25-year-old as they no longer see him as a part of their project.

The journalist told GiveMeSport: “Saint-Maximin, Newcastle would drive him there (to Chelsea), to be honest.

“I mean, they are looking for a buyer for Saint-Maximin, and if it was Chelsea, their eyes would light up and they would be very keen to get every penny they possibly could out of him.

“I know Tottenham have been linked to Saint-Maximin, too. Newcastle don’t see him as part of their future project.”
